The Stage is Set

The hard courts of Melbourne Park have witnessed incredible moments in tennis history and this year promises to add another chapter to the saga. With the second round commencing, players are gearing up for intense battles that will test their mettle and resilience. The Australian Open, known for its blistering heat and challenging playing conditions, presents a unique battleground where legends are made.

The tournament's significance is heightened by the fact that all men's singles matches at Grand Slams such as the Australian Open are best of five sets, while women's singles matches are best of three sets. This format adds an extra layer of physical and mental challenge for players, making each match a potential epic.

Upset Alerts and Underdog Triumphs

As the tennis world is no stranger to surprises, the Upset Alert section singles out intriguing matchups where underdogs might shake the established order. Jordan Thompson, a formidable force with notable hard-court upsets in his repertoire, faces off against the seventh-seeded Stefanos Tsitsipas. The article details Thompson's recent victories and Tsitsipas' potential vulnerabilities, suggesting that the No. 7 seed might be on shaky ground.

Christopher Eubanks, fresh from a breakout year in 2023, enters the arena against Andrey Rublev. Eubanks, known for his big-serving game, aims to replicate his success on the faster surface. Rublev, despite a shaky first-round performance, is urged to elevate his game to avoid an early exit. These narratives add layers of drama to the tournament, keeping fans on the edge of their seats.

Honourable mentions in the Upset Alert category include Alina Korneeva, poised to challenge Beatriz Haddad Maia, creating a backdrop of uncertainty and excitement.

Lock It In: Favoured Players and Overwhelming Favourites

In contrast to the underdog tales, the Lock It In section sheds light on players who stand as overwhelming favourites in their second-round encounters. Former champion Caroline Wozniacki, with a dominant first-round display, is expected to continue her success against the unproven Maria Timofeeva. The article emphasises Wozniacki's consistent and cerebral game, predicting a comfortable journey to the third round.

Karen Khachanov, a top-five performer at Grand Slams since the 2022 US Open, faces Aleksandar Kovacevic. The Russian's resurgence from a back injury is highlighted, contrasting with Kovacevic's less impressive resume. The narrative sets the stage for a clash where experience and recent form favour Khachanov.

Honourable mentions in the Lock It In category feature Adrian Mannarino, poised to secure victory against Jaume Munar, adding layers of certainty to the unfolding drama.
